In the most recent year for which we have data, California State University-Northridge handed out 21 master’s degrees in mechanical engineering.
CSUN holds a strong position among schools offering mechanical engineering at the master’s level. In particular it placed #15 out of 20 schools by College Factual.
Among recent graduates, 81% of mechanical engineering master’s degrees went to men and 19% went to women.
The largest share of mechanical engineering master’s degree graduates at CSUN are Hispanic or Latino. Approximately 38%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from California State University-Northridge with a master’s in mechanical engineering.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 0 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 8 |
| White | 6 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 6 |
| Other Races | 0 |
